Output de75331c20c49da5e678aabd2de514d6b84a02143d302b6c7e9b3dc4e01eb222:14

value
535257
script pubkey
OP_0 OP_PUSHBYTES_20 41e34f1dfea63599a479b3ac7300448878c5ffd6
address
bc1qg83578075c6enfrekwk8xqzy3puvtl7ksex0d0
transaction
de75331c20c49da5e678aabd2de514d6b84a02143d302b6c7e9b3dc4e01eb222
confirmations
133068
spent
true